Is Your Business Mentor or Idol on Twitter? How ‘Bout your Competitors?

Twitter has gotten a lot of hype and free press over the last few weeks. Some was good (it seems to have passed social bookmarking site Digg in market share) and some of it bad (a few dozen celebrity Twitter accounts got hacked recently. So is Twitter actually good for anything, from a business point of view? You be the judge…

Anita Campbell over at Small Business Trends put together a list of business types and business media names you can follow on Twitter. People like Dan Schawbel of Personal Branding Magazine, John Jantsch of DuctTape Marketing, and Robert Clough of SmallBizAnswers. Maybe someone you know is on the list.
